Cholangiocarcinoma refers to a malignant tumor of the extrahepatic bile duct that originates from the confluence of the left and right hepatic ducts to the lower end of the common bile duct. Cholangiocarcinoma can be divided into three types: hilar cholangiocarcinoma or upper cholangiocarcinoma, middle cholangiocarcinoma, and lower cholangiocarcinoma. Cholangiocarcinoma can occur in various parts of the extrahepatic bile duct, among which the proximal hilar cholangiocarcinoma is the most common.
